04/19/2007 - Minneapolis, MN (Sportsbook Betting Lines) - Pau Gasol scored 25 points and grabbed 16 rebounds as the NBA's worst team, the Memphis Grizzlies, ended the season on a positive note with a 116-94 rout of the Minnesota Timberwolves.

Tarence Kinsey scored 22 points, ripped down nine boards, and doled out seven assists for the Grizzlies (22-60), who won a season-best three straight to close their 2006-07 campaign. Hakim Warrick finished with 18 points and seven boards, and Dahntay Jones had 16 points and seven boards for Memphis.

"It was very frustrating and disappointing in many ways," said Gasol of the season, "but it's done now, and we've got to learn from it."

Randy Foye finished with 26 points, eight rebounds, and six assists for the T- Wolves (32-50), who finished their disappointing season with seven straight losses. Ricky Davis had 23 points, six boards and six assists, and Craig Smith had 11 points and 13 boards.

"Clearly we're all being evaluated, from players, to management, to coaches, and we can all improve," said Minnesota's Mark Madsen.

The Grizzlies pulled away in the third quarter. A Smith jumper brought Minnesota to within 62-57 with 9:12 left, but the Grizzlies answered with six straight points, part of a 19-6 run that effectively put the game away. Chucky Atkins capped the stretch with a three-pointer that put Memphis up 81-63 with 3:04 left.

The Wolves never threatened down the stretch, as the Grizzlies coasted to just their eighth road win of the season. Memphis finishes the year an NBA-worst 8-33 record away from home.

The teams played to a 27-27 tie after one quarter of play, and a last-second Mike James trey put Minnesota ahead 54-51 at the break.

Game Notes

Memphis outrebounded Minnesota, 49-42...The Grizzlies shot 53 percent from the field, but only made 2-of-11 (18 percent) from behind the arc.

Barry Bonds Watch: Giants Slugger Says He'll Be Back

With only 21 home runs standing between him and Hank Aaron, Barry Bonds is indeed planning on coming back for more in 2007. At least, that's what his agent told the Los Angeles Times.

"Barry's going to play in 2007," Jeff Borris of Beverly Hills Sports Council told the Times on Tuesday. "I've had many discussions with Barry and he's going to play. My intentions are to see to it he's in a big-league uniform next season. Those are my marching orders."
